TL;DR Summary

Trump nominated Kevin Warsh as the next chair of the Federal Reserve, triggering a rapid market reaction with gold and silver dropping sharply and stock indices dipping as investors weigh Warsh’s independence and hawkish stance against Trump’s pressure for easier policy. The piece frames the move as a test of central bank independence—crucial for credibility and inflation control—while noting uncertainty around whether Warsh’s approach will resist political influence in the future.
